ABB vs. Siemens AG vs. E+H vs. Fisher Controls : Key Distinctions

While all four – Asea Brown Boveri , Siemens , Endress+Hauser , and Emerson Automation Solutions – are significant providers in industrial control technology, their core strengths vary noticeably. Asea Brown Boveri excels in automation systems and electrical engineering, offering a broad portfolio . Siemens is known for its automation platforms , particularly in industry and utilities . Endress+Hauser specializes in sensing equipment, focusing on level sensing and flow management . Finally, Fisher Controls is recognized in valve management , providing accurate technologies for the oil and gas markets. Their individual approaches to development and client service also differ .
